Accessibility Commitment
Wize is committed to providing a website experience accessible to all users, including individuals with disabilities. We are continuously working to improve accessibility and usability consistent with applicable standards and best practices.
We work toward conformance with the Web Content Accessibility Guidelines (WCAG) 2.1, Level AA, as published by the World Wide Web Consortium (W3C). These guidelines help ensure our content is perceivable, operable, understandable, and robust for all users.
We aim to support compatibility with common assistive technologies, including screen readers, keyboard navigation, and voice recognition software. If you experience difficulty accessing any part of our site, please let us know.
While we strive to meet accessibility standards throughout our platform, some areas may not yet be fully compliant. We are actively identifying and remediating gaps as part of our ongoing improvement process.
